Yamina rebel holds off on convening his House Committee, the next stop of the bill to call new elections; process expected to be completed next week, but unclear when
23.6.22, 11:18 am
Although the Knesset approved the first of four votes on Wednesday to voluntarily disband, rebel Yamina MK Nir Orbach will halt the dispersal process until Monday to give the Likud-led opposition time to form an alternative coalition and avoid snap elections.
The Knesset requires a law to voluntarily disband, and while Wednesday was the bill’s first step, it needs to pass two committee reviews and three additional readings to be finalized. Its next stop is the Knesset’s House Committee, which Orbach chairs. By refusing to convene the committee until Monday, Orbach is delaying the bill being sent to its first committee review process, a necessary hurdle before its next vote.

By TOI STAFF 21 June 2022, 10:36 pm

Israel is keeping the US in the dark as it steps up alleged covert operations against Iran’s nuclear program, according to a report Tuesday.
The report from CNN, citing multiple sources, would appear to crack the veneer of close communication and cooperation between Israel and the US regarding efforts against Iran’s nuclear program, and may underline US concerns surrounding Israel’s more aggressive campaign, which has been blamed for a number of high profile killings recently.

There were three pillars on which the Iranian regime was founded, following the 1979 revolution, hi-jacked by the elderly fanatical cleric Ayatollah Ruhollah Khomeini.
The first pillar was the system of velayat-e-faqih, or guardianship of the Islamic jurist, which laid the foundations for the first fundamentalist Islamic state and was written into the constitution.
